Born Paul F. Little in 1956, Max Hardcore rose to prominence in the adult film industry with the 1992 series The Anal Adventures of Max Hardcore , which won an XRCO award in 1994. A member of the XRCO Hall of Fame, his gonzo-style films were designed to be deliberately transgressive, brutal, and as far from mainstream production values as possible.
